English: 2 early post-medieval copper alloy hooked tags, dating to the 16th century. Both are incomplete, with the lower part of the shank missing, but the heads are complete. One is of ornate openwork design, forming a trefoil motif, the other is solid, and circular in profile, decorated with pellet ornament around a central boss, the design of which is now lost. Both have rectangular attachment loops above the head. Measurements: 23 x 20 x 1mm, 2.15g /31 x 16 x 1mm, 1.98g.

The Portable Antiquities Scheme (PAS) is a voluntary programme run by the United Kingdom government to record the increasing numbers of small finds of archaeological interest found by members of the public. The scheme started in 1997 and now covers most of England and Wales. Finds are published at https://finds.org.uk
